North Dakota HB 1164 (69) — AN ACT to amend and reenact subdivision a of subsection 5 of section 15.1-32-01 of the North Dakota Century Code, relating to definitions of terms used for special education.
Relating to definitions of terms used for special education.

Votes
- Motion for Final Passage on HB 1164 — 47–0 (pass) · upper
- Motion for Final Passage on HB 1164 — 92–1 (pass) · lower
Sponsors
- Cynthia Schreiber-Beck — primary (person)
- Dori Hauck — cosponsor (person)
- Jeremy Olson — cosponsor (person)
- Karen Grindberg — cosponsor (person)
- Kathy Hogan — cosponsor (person)
